2006 Code of Virginia § 30-19.1 - Limiting time for introduction of certain bills; preparation and distribution of summary

30-19.1. Limiting time for introduction of certain bills; preparation anddistribution of summary.

No bill to amend the charter of any county, city or town or to provide a newcharter therefor, or affecting any optional form of county organization andgovernment shall be introduced for consideration by the General Assembly ofVirginia after the first calendar day of any session of the General Assembly,unless requested by the Governor or filed in accordance with the rules of theGeneral Assembly.

The Division of Legislative Services shall cause to be prepared a summary ofeach bill as to any unusual provisions contained therein or that would changeany general law of the Commonwealth and distribute such summary to eachmember of the Committee on Counties, Cities and Towns of the House ofDelegates and to each member of the Committee on Local Government of theSenate.

(1952, c. 620; 1969, Ex. Sess., c. 24; 1972, c. 155; 1974, c. 635; 1985, c.387; 2000, c. 260.)
